Boston Logan International Airport
Boston is served by Boston Logan International Airport (BOS), New England's largest airport and the primary gateway for domestic and international travelers.
Airport Highlights
- Located approximately 4 miles from downtown Boston
- Direct service from major U.S. cities and international destinations
- Hub city for JetBlue Airways and a focus city for several major carriers
- Typical travel time to downtown Boston hotels: 15-30 minutes, depending on traffic

From the Airport
Ground Transportation Options
Taxi Service
Taxis are readily available outside all airport terminals. Estimated fare:
- Downtown Boston hotels: approximately $30-$50, plus tolls and gratuity
- Travel time: 15-30 minutes
Rideshare Services
Popular rideshare providers operate throughout Boston. Designated pickup locations are available at Logan Airport and are clearly marked throughout each terminal.
- Uber
- Lyft
Public Transportation
Boston's public transit system, operated by the Massachusetts Bay Transportation Authority, provides affordable transportation throughout the city. Options include:
- Silver Line service connecting Logan Airport to South Station
- Subway ("The T")
- Commuter Rail
- Bus service

If You Drive
Driving & Parking
Boston is a highly walkable city, and many attractions, restaurants, and meeting venues are accessible on foot or via public transportation.
If you plan to rent a car:
- Rental car facilities are available at Logan Airport.
- Parking rates vary by hotel and location.
- Downtown traffic can be congested during peak travel periods.

All convention hotels are in Boston's Back Bay neighborhood and are relatively close to Boston Logan International Airport. In normal traffic, the trip is typically 10-20 minutes by taxi or rideshare, though rush hour can push that to 25-40 minutes.
Public Transportation
A convenient option is the Logan Express Back Bay service, which stops near the Copley/Back Bay hotel district and typically takes about 15-20 minutes from the airport.
